If alpha and beta are the zeroes of x2-x-4 find out the value of

1) 1/alpha + 1/beta - alpha beta

2) alpha/beta + beta/alpha +2 ( 1/alpha +1/beta) + 3*alpha*beta..

Sol : We have quadratic equation x² - x - 4.

Given α and ß are their zeroes.

We know that,

Sum of roots = - ( coefficient of x )/ coefficient of x²

α + ß = - ( - 1 ) / 1

α + ß = 1 / 1 = 1.

Now,

Product of roots = constant term / coefficient of x²

αß = ( - 4 ) / 1

αß = -4.

1. 1/α + 1/ß - αß

ß + α

= ------------- - αß

αß

By substituting the values of ( α + ß ) and ( αß ),

= ( 1 / -4 ) - ( - 4 )

= ( - 1 / 4 ) + 4

- 1 + 16

= ----------------

4

= 15 / 4.

2. α/ß + ß/α + 2 ( 1/α + 1/ß ) + 3αß

α² + ß² + 2ß + 2α

= --------------------------- + 3αß

αß

α² + ß² + 2 ( α+ß )

= ------------------------- + 3αß ----- eq.1

αß

Now ,we don't have the value of ( α² + ß² ), so let's find it ,

( α + ß )² = α² + ß² + 2 αß

By substituting the values of ( α + ß ) and αß in above equation,

( 1 )² = α² + ß² + 2 ( - 4 )

1 = α² + ß² - 8

α² + ß² = 1 + 8

α² + ß² = 9

Now by substituting the values of ( α² + ß² ) ,αß and ( α + ß ) in eq.1,

9 + 2 ( 1 )

= --------------- + 3 ( - 4 )

-4

9 + 2

= -------------- - 12

-4

- 11

= -------------- - 12

4

-11 - 48

= --------------

4

= -59/4.
